The Miami Dolphins have received a significant boost as running back DeVon Achane has been cleared to play in the upcoming Monday Night Football game against the Pittsburgh Steelers. Achane, who was nursing a rib injury, will join the Dolphins on the field as they aim to enhance their offensive capabilities in a critical matchup at Acrisure Stadium.
The Dolphins' playoff hopes remain slim, requiring a win to keep their chances alive, as any further losses would officially eliminate them from contention. Meanwhile, the Steelers will also have key players available, including tight end Darnell Washington, who has cleared concussion protocol.
This matchup is crucial for both teams as they navigate the final weeks of the season.
